876bb9f91c18389a0d51b95b8deee7fc7ab8689d29dc92647af7a8e868eb2d42

1329434 (289217 blocks ago)

⏴ Block 1329433 (08482c8d...6b1) | Block 1329435 ⏵ | Latest block ⏭

Metadata

5/26/23, 2:30 AM UTC (401d 16:35:35 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details